Why Electric Vehicles Are Shaping the Future of Driving (and Why You Might Want One Too)

Posted on May 13, 2025 By Dante No Comments on Why Electric Vehicles Are Shaping the Future of Driving (and Why You Might Want One Too)

If you’ve been paying even a little attention to the automotive world lately, you’ve probably noticed that electric vehicles (EVs) are no longer just a quirky niche for eco-warriors and tech geeks. They’re becoming a mainstream choice—and for good reasons that go far beyond just being “green.” Let’s dive into why electric vehicles are quietly shifting gears in how we think about driving, and why that might actually be a welcome change.

First, the obvious: EVs don’t guzzle gas. Instead, they run on electricity, which means no more frequent stops at the gas station or dealing with the unpredictable swings of fuel prices. For many people, that alone is a game-changer. Charging an EV can often be done at home overnight, turning your driveway into a personal “gas station.” Plus, with the expansion of public charging infrastructure, road trips in an EV are getting easier and less nerve-wracking.

But it’s not just about saving money or convenience. Electric vehicles offer a driving experience that’s distinctly different and, if you ask many folks who’ve switched, downright enjoyable. Instant torque means acceleration is smooth and powerful—it’s a rush that’s hard to get from most gas engines. The quiet hum of an electric motor also brings a peacefulness to the ride, cutting down on noise pollution inside and outside the car.

Then there’s the environmental side of things, which often assumes the spotlight in conversations about EVs. Because they produce zero tailpipe emissions, electric vehicles have the potential to drastically cut down greenhouse gases—especially when charged with electricity from renewable sources like solar or wind. This shift can help tackle urban air pollution and climate change, making cities healthier places to live.

Of course, EVs come with challenges. The upfront cost can be higher than traditional cars, though prices are steadily dropping as battery technology improves and production scales up. There’s also the matter of battery life and recycling, areas where innovation and regulation need to keep pace with adoption.

What’s exciting is how quickly these hurdles are being addressed. Advances in battery tech are extending range and reducing costs, while new policies and incentives are making EVs more accessible. Even luxury and performance brands are jumping on board, producing stylish, fast, and tech-packed models.

If you’re considering making the switch, start by thinking about your daily driving habits. Do you have a place to charge? How far do you typically drive? Will the car meet your lifestyle needs? Test-driving a few models and talking to current EV owners can also provide valuable insights.

In the end, electric vehicles aren’t just replacing gas cars—they’re redefining what it means to drive. Cleaner, quieter, and often more fun, EVs are steering us toward a future where getting from point A to point B leaves a lighter footprint on the planet and a brighter spark of excitement for the journey ahead.
